About Statesville (NC)

Founded in 1789 and named after North Carolina's 'State of Iredell,' Statesville's history is deeply woven into the fabric of the state. It grew as a major trade and transportation hub, first for the railroad and later for interstate highways. This legacy is preserved in its beautifully restored downtown, where historic buildings now house boutique shops, cafes, and the Iredell Museums, which delve into local art and heritage. The city is famously known for its annual Carolina BalloonFest, painting the autumn sky with vibrant hot air balloons. While its heart is historic, Statesville's identity is also shaped by its proximity to Lake Norman—the state's largest man-made lake—and the racing epicenter of Mooresville, known as 'Race City USA.' The culture is quintessentially Piedmont: friendly, family-oriented, and proud of its blend of agricultural roots and contemporary growth, with a strong community focus evident in its civic events and well-maintained public spaces like the Statesville Civic Center.

Best Time to Visit Statesville (NC)

The best times to visit Statesville are during the pleasant shoulder seasons of spring (April to May) and fall (September to October). Spring brings mild temperatures, blooming dogwoods, and azaleas, perfect for exploring historic sites and parks. Fall offers crisp air, stunning foliage in the nearby foothills, and the highlight event: the Carolina BalloonFest in late October. Summers (June to August) are warm and humid, ideal for water activities on Lake Norman, but this is peak tourist season. Winters (December to February) are generally cool and damp, with occasional light snow, making it the off-peak period; some outdoor attractions may have reduced hours. Major events are seasonal: spring features garden tours and festivals, summer revolves around lake culture and Independence Day celebrations, fall is dominated by the balloon festival and harvest events, and winter includes holiday parades and light displays downtown.

Where to Stay in Statesville (NC)

Historic Downtown mid-range

The heart of the city centered on the courthouse square, featuring beautifully preserved architecture, boutique shopping, local dining, and cultural venues like the Iredell Museums.

Best for: Sightseeing, dining, shopping, history
West Broad Street / I-77 Corridor budget to mid-range

A commercial district lined with most of the city's hotels, chain restaurants, and convenient shopping plazas, offering easy highway access.

Best for: Convenience, lodging, family stays
Southside / Shelton Avenue budget

A primarily residential area with some local eateries and quieter streets, providing a more neighborhood feel while still being close to downtown.

Best for: Residential quiet, local flavor
Northwest Statesville mid-range

A growing suburban area with newer housing developments, shopping centers, and proximity to the Statesville Regional Airport.

Best for: Suburban stays, longer visits
Eastside / Greenbriar budget

A mixed residential and light commercial area, home to the Statesville Civic Center and several parks, offering community-focused amenities.

Best for: Community events, parks, families
Lake Norman Area (Proximity) luxury

Though not strictly within city limits, the southern and eastern shores of Lake Norman near Statesville offer waterfront properties, marinas, and recreational activities.

Best for: Lake activities, boating, scenic views
